Transaction 81538ae8c7909c06e88be17c9d24f0c081e827a26298f3072ed381867f95ecb0
1 Input
1 Output
-
81538ae8c7909c06e88be17c9d24f0c081e827a26298f3072ed381867f95ecb0:0
- value
- 170142132
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f130eb4b1023f5221c6d67b4fd0333ab7c5204f
- address
- bc1q8ufsad93qgl4ygwx6ea5l5pn82mu2gz05futl6